]> sigrok.org Git - libsigrok.git/blobdiff - hardware/chronovu-la8/api.c
chronovu-la8: Publish SR_CONF_MAX_UNCOMPRESSED_SAMPLES.
[libsigrok.git] / hardware / chronovu-la8 / api.c
index a05a7a94f10da3352f99bc941da4c796402e7169..3d5a5658e16293e9b3dd8f64261edf123d943332 100644 (file)
@@ -42,6 +42,7 @@ SR_PRIV const int32_t chronovu_la8_hwcaps[] = {
        SR_CONF_SAMPLERATE,
        SR_CONF_LIMIT_MSEC, /* TODO: Not yet implemented. */
        SR_CONF_LIMIT_SAMPLES, /* TODO: Not yet implemented. */
+       SR_CONF_MAX_UNCOMPRESSED_SAMPLES,
 };
 
 /*
@@ -279,6 +280,9 @@ static int config_get(int id, GVariant **data, const struct sr_dev_inst *sdi,
                } else
                        return SR_ERR;
                break;
+       case SR_CONF_MAX_UNCOMPRESSED_SAMPLES:
+               *data = g_variant_new_uint64(MAX_NUM_SAMPLES);
+               break;
        default:
                return SR_ERR_NA;
        }